mimik specializes in hybrid edge cloud computing and agentic AI systems, enabling decentralized, real-time data processing and AI execution across distributed devices. mimik was founded in 2009. The company is led by Fay Arjomandi. Based in Oakland, California, USA. Team size: 51-100. Total funding raised: $14.3M. Latest round: Series A. Key investors include Pier 88 Investment Partners, Cathie Wood (ARK Invest), TTB Partners, Primera Capital, NLabs.

Value proposition

Decentralized edge-cloud architecture ensures data privacy, offline-first capabilities, and scalable AI execution without reliance on centralized cloud infrastructure

Products and solutions

mimOE (Agentix Operating Engine), mimOE Studio (Agentix-Native Workstation), mimOE Embedded Edition (AMD Ryzen AI Embedded X100), Device-First Continuum AI (DFC-AI) / DF-HEC, Zero-Trust / Zero-Touch Agent Mesh

Unique value

Pioneering agentic AI systems that autonomously collaborate across distributed edge devices, combined with a proprietary hybrid edge-cloud infrastructure

Target customer

Enterprises in industrial sectors requiring low-latency AI solutions, including manufacturing, energy, logistics, and healthcare

Industries served

Advanced Manufacturing, Energy and Utilities, Smart Logistics, Healthcare Analytics, Industrial IoT

Technology advantage

DF-HEC architecture reduces latency and bandwidth costs by processing data locally, while their multi-agent AI framework enables dynamic task orchestration

How they differentiate

mimik differentiates itself through its Device-First Hybrid Edge Cloud (DF-HEC) architecture and Agentix-Native platform, enabling decentralized edge AI execution without reliance on centralized cloud infrastructure. Partnerships with AMD for hardware integration and focus on sovereignty (data privacy, local processing) further distinguish them

About Fay Arjomandi

Serial entrepreneur with patents in edge computing, telecom, and AI. Co-founded L3 Technology, Mobidia, and Disternet (now mimik); CEO of Vodafone xone; CEO of NantMobile (2014–2016); Executive Chairman of H2 Wellness (2016–2018).
